Moisture absorption and sweat releasing elastic jean fabric and textile
By interweaving moisture-absorbing layers and moisture-conducting layers into denim fabrics, forming moisture-wicking channels between yarns, and combining them with functional fibers, the problem of traditional denim fabrics being unable to discharge sweat in time under high temperatures is solved, achieving rapid moisture absorption and perspiration removal and elastic effects, and improving comfort.

[0001] The utility model belongs to the field of textiles, and in particular relates to a moisture-absorbing and perspiration-releasing stretch denim fabric and textiles. Background Art
[0002] Denim is a popular clothing material renowned for its unique style and durability. Denim comes in a wide variety of types, categorized by color, weave, style, and functionality. Common denim colors include indigo and black, while weaves are categorized by woven and knitted denim. New denim fabrics include overprint and colored denim, as well as unique styles like stretch and slub denim.
[0003] Traditional denim fabrics are made of pure cotton yarns and have a heavy texture. In high temperatures or during exercise, the human body produces a lot of sweat. While pure cotton denim fabrics have good moisture absorption, they cannot quickly drain sweat out of the garment, resulting in a sticky feeling after wearing denim. Furthermore, traditional fabrics also have poor elasticity, failing to meet people's expectations for the comfort and functionality of denim clothing. Utility Model Content

[0044] The first warp yarn 1001 of this application is made of pure cotton yarn or cotton blended yarn. Cotton fiber has good hygroscopicity. The second warp yarn 1002 and the weft yarn 200 are both made of recycled functional polyester fiber. This fiber has a special structure with grooves on the surface and a hollow cavity, which has the function of conducting moisture. Natural fibers have good hygroscopic properties. This functional polyester fiber is appropriately matched with natural fibers.
[0045] This application is woven on a double-warp-beam loom. The first warp yarn 1001 and the weft yarn 200 are interwoven to form a surface layer, which has good moisture absorption and is a moisture absorption layer 300. The second warp yarn 1002 and the weft yarn 200 are interwoven to form an inner layer. The inner layer contacts the skin. The second warp yarn 1002 and the weft yarn 200 both contain the above-mentioned functional polyester fiber and have good moisture conductivity. The inner layer of the fabric forms a moisture conductive layer 400. Combined with the natural fiber blended in the weft yarn 200, the inner layer of the fabric absorbs sweat from the skin surface and quickly diffuses it on the fabric surface.
[0046] The second warp yarn 1002 and the weft yarn 200 are arranged vertically and alternately, and form a moisture drainage channel 500 in the inner layer. Since the surface layer of the fabric has good moisture absorption, sweat can be absorbed from the skin surface into the surface layer and the inner layer of the fabric through the moisture drainage channel 500, and quickly diffused under the action of the moisture conductive layer 400, keeping the inner layer of the fabric and the surface layer of the skin in contact with the human body dry, and the fabric has good moisture absorption and perspiration properties.
[0047] Optionally, the functional polyester fiber has a special structure with a special-shaped cross-section and hollow air cells, such as polyethylene terephthalate (PET) fiber and polybutylene terephthalate (PBT) fiber.

[0065] The present application selects functional polyester fibers with a special structure of a special-shaped cross-section combined with hollow air cells and matches them with natural fibers, and cooperates with appropriate warp yarns 100, weft yarns 200 and fabric structures to make the surface layer of the fabric have good moisture absorption, and the inner layer of the fabric forms a moisture drainage channel 500. The moisture absorption layer 300 absorbs sweat from the skin surface through the moisture drainage channel 500 into the surface layer and inner layer of the fabric, and quickly diffuses it under the action of the moisture conductive layer 400, keeping the skin surface and the inner layer of the fabric in contact with the human body dry. In addition, at least one of the first warp yarn 1001, the second warp yarn 1002 and the weft yarn 200 is elastic, providing elasticity to the fabric, thereby obtaining a moisture-absorbing and perspiration-wicking stretch denim fabric that can adapt to human activities and meet consumers' pursuit of comfort and functionality in denim clothing.

[0068] Example 1
[0069] This embodiment provides a moisture-absorbing and perspiration-wicking stretch denim fabric.
[0070] The moisture-wicking stretch denim fabric of this embodiment includes a denim fabric body 10, which includes a moisture-absorbing layer 300, a moisture-conducting layer 400, and moisture-wicking channels 500, woven from warp yarns 100 and weft yarns 200. This fabric is woven using a double-warp-beam rapier loom. The healds are drawn in as follows: the first warp yarn 1001 (lower shaft) is drawn in through the heald frames 1, 3, 5, and 7, and the second warp yarn 1002 (upper shaft) is drawn in through the heald frames 2, 4, 6, and 8.
[0071] The moisture-absorbing and perspiration-wicking stretch denim fabric comprises a surface moisture-absorbing layer 300 and an inner moisture-conducting layer 400.
[0072] The warp yarns 100 include a first warp yarn 1001 and a second warp yarn 1002 .
[0073] The first warp yarn 1001 is made of 10S pure cotton yarn with a yarn weaving specification. The yarn of the first warp yarn 1001 is piece-dyed with indigo dye or sulfur dye. The first warp yarn 1001 is interwoven with the weft yarn 200 to form the moisture absorption layer 300.
[0074] The second warp yarn 1002 is core-spun yarn, the inner core is made of 20D Lycra stretch yarn, and the outer covering is 70D functional polyester fiber filament. The yarn count of the second warp yarn 1002 formed by processing is 70S.
[0075] The weft yarn 200 is made of core-spun yarn, the inner core is made of 40D Lycra stretch yarn, and the outer covering is a blend of functional polyester staple fiber and cotton fiber. The ratio of functional polyester staple fiber to cotton fiber is 4:1. The yarn count of the processed weft yarn 200 is 16S.
[0076] The first warp yarn 1001 and the weft yarn 200 both adopt a three-up-one-down twill weave to form a moisture-absorbing layer 300 , and the second warp yarn 1002 and the weft yarn 200 are interwoven to form the moisture-conducting layer 400 , and the second warp yarn 1002 and the weft yarn 200 are vertically crossed and alternately arranged to form the moisture-dissipating channel 500 .
[0077] During weaving, the loom density of the first warp yarn 1001 is 48 yarns / inch, the loom density of the second warp yarn 1002 is 48 yarns / inch, and the loom density of the weft yarn 200 is 46 yarns / inch. The fabric weaving process is: winding, warping, sizing, drawing-in, weaving, finishing, and finished product, among which the finishing processes are singeing, desizing, skewing, and shrinkage prevention.

[0083] The above results show that the fabric woven in Example 1 of the present application has about 2,000 moisture-wicking channels 500 per square inch. The surface layer of the fabric has good moisture absorption, and can absorb sweat from the skin surface into the surface layer and inner layer of the fabric through the moisture-wicking channels 500. It quickly diffuses under the action of the moisture-conducting layer 400, keeping the inner layer of the fabric and the surface layer of the skin in contact with the human body dry, and the fabric is elastic and can adapt to human activities.
